Program Overview: Electrical Engineering (S.B.) at Harvard
The Electrical Engineering S.B. program at Harvard University is offered through the Harvard John A. Paulson School of Engineering and Applied Sciences (SEAS). It emphasizes both depth and breadth within the sub-disciplines of electrical engineering, preparing graduates to address current and future societal challenges through the application of engineering principles combined with knowledge from the sciences, arts, and humanities.
All students specialize in electronic circuits and devices while exploring signals and systems theory, control systems, robotics, optoelectronic devices, integrated circuits, energy systems, computer vision, electronic materials, and computer software and hardware. Through this coursework, students gain hands-on experience in the engineering design process, combining creative synthesis with rigorous analysis.
The S.B. degree is ABET-accredited for professional licensure and requires 20 half-courses, including an individual capstone design project (ES100) that serves as a required thesis. Over half of electrical engineering undergraduate students conduct research in faculty-sponsored labs, engage in semester-long research projects, or participate in summer internships, ensuring a deeply immersive academic experience.

Curriculum and Modules
The S.B. program in Electrical Engineering requires at least 20 half-courses distributed across mathematics, basic sciences, and engineering topics. Students build a strong foundation in math and physics during their first two years, then advance into specialized electrical engineering coursework. The curriculum is individually tailored with concentration advisers to match each student's specific interests within EE.
Introduction to Electrical Engineering (ES 50)
4 CreditsA survey course introducing fundamental electrical concepts including charge, voltage, current, energy, power, resistance, capacitance, inductance, and Kirchhoff's laws, along with practical digital and analog electronic systems.
Circuits, Devices, and Transduction (ES 152)
4 CreditsA core course that marries theory and practice, teaching students to mathematically model analog devices and circuits, analyze them to predict behavior, and design them with emphasis on hands-on lab implementation.
Signals and Systems (ES 155)
4 CreditsCovers the mathematical foundations of signal processing, linear systems analysis, Fourier transforms, and filtering, providing essential tools for communications, control, and computing applications.
Mathematics for Engineering (Math 1b, 21a, 21b)
12 Credits (3 courses)A sequence of mathematics courses covering calculus, linear algebra, and differential equations that form the quantitative foundation for all engineering coursework.
Physics Sequence (Physics 15a/15b or equivalent)
8 Credits (2 courses)Introductory physics courses covering mechanics, electromagnetism, and wave phenomena, providing the scientific basis for understanding electrical engineering principles.
Capstone Engineering Design Project (ES 100)
4 CreditsAn individual capstone design project serving as the required thesis, where students apply their accumulated knowledge to a self-directed engineering problem under faculty supervision.

Scholarships and Funding
Harvard University is committed to making education accessible regardless of financial circumstances. Financial aid for international students is available on exactly the same basis as for American students, with approximately 24% of families paying nothing to attend and more than half of all students receiving need-based scholarships. Harvard College Need-Based Financial Aid
Varies based on demonstrated need (up to full cost of attendance)Harvard's primary financial aid program covers tuition and additional costs including fees, food, and housing based on each family's specific financial situation. No separate scholarship application is required; students are evaluated during the admissions process.
Harvard Committee on General Scholarships
Varies by awardA collection of university-wide restricted scholarships and fellowships available to both domestic and international students, funded through over 2,000 individual endowment and gift funds established by alumni and donors.
Outside Scholarship Integration
Varies by external awardHarvard integrates external scholarships from civic organizations, employers, and foundations into financial aid packages. Outside awards first replace term-time work expectations, ensuring students benefit fully from additional funding sources.
